We are looking for an experienced, qualified Regional Head to lead and oversee our work across Telford and the wider Midlands. This senior role provides strategic direction, ensures high-quality delivery, and supports the growth and wellbeing of both staff and students. The position centres on three key areas:

  • Guiding and strengthening the organisation's long-term vision and values
  • Championing professional growth, personal development, and community connections
  • Maintaining strong accountability, oversight, and consistent standards across the region

Role Responsibilities

  • Uphold Headteacher Standards and contribute to our 2030 vision, values, and culture.
  • Create and drive a clear vision of excellence across regional centres.
  • Lead high standards in SEND, education, administration, safeguarding, and health & safety.
  • Provide motivational, empowering leadership for staff and students.
  • Make confident, informed decisions and manage difficult conversations effectively.
  • Communicate clearly with diverse stakeholders, even in challenging situations.
  • Promote a learning culture by encouraging reflection, feedback, and continuous improvement.
  • Shape and implement effective strategies, policies, and documentation.

Essential Requirements

  • Degree or equivalent Higher Education qualification.
  • Qualified Teacher Status.
  • Professional qualifications in education, leadership, or work with children/young people.
  • NASENCO qualification or willingness to complete it on starting.
  • IOSH management/leadership qualification or willingness to complete it on starting.
  • At least five years' recent senior leadership experience working with young people or communities.
  • Experience collaborating with external agencies and following relevant policies and protocols.
  • Strong understanding of safeguarding in education or youth work.
  • Able to use systems and policies to monitor and support staff and student safety.
  • Extensive experience with CPOMS.
